Chinese Vice-Premier meets with Belgian cardinal
font size    

Chinese Vice-Premier Hui Liangyu met on Thursday with Cardinal Jodfried Danneels from Belgium, who was on a visit to China at the invitation of the State Administration of Religious Affairs.

During his stay in Beijing, Danneels, also the archbishop of Malines-Brussels of Belgium, visited the China Patriotic Catholic Association and the Bishops' Conference of Catholic Church in China.

He also met with Fu Tieshan, bishop of the Catholic Diocese of Beijing and held talks with leaders of various Chinese religions and the Chinese authorities in charge of religious affairs.
